Premier League newcomers Sheffield United reportedly want to sign Loren Moron, one year after he rejected a £22m West Ham move.

11 months ago, West Ham United tried and failed to sign Real Betis striker Loren Moron.

According to Mundo Deportivo, The Hammers had made a £22 million bid for the 6ft 2ins centre-forward. But rather than join Manuel Pellegrini’s revolution at the London Stadium, he decided to stay put and sign a new deal with the La Liga outfit.

“It is true there were several clubs who contacted me regarding their interest and we had one firm proposal from them (West Ham),” Loren told Estadio Deportivo later in the year.

“I did not want to throw away the opportunity I have here at Betis after moving through the youth system and playing for the reserve side. I let my agents know, I told my parents and friends and told them that my intention was to stay and continue here.”

So with all this in mind, Sheffield United would really be pulling off one hell of a coup if they managed to convince Moron to walk away from Real Betis and make the move to Bramall Lane just one year on.

According to Informa Betis, the newly promoted Blades have made an enquiry about the 25-year-old and they are well placed to sign him.

It is no secret that Chris Wilder wants a marquee striker signing amid links with Britt Assombalonga, Neal Maupay and Jay Rodriguez. Moron’s pace and power could see him provide a real presence in attack even if his goalscoring record (six in 22 starts last season) needs some work.

And West Ham fans would be understandably frustrated if Loron ended the summer wearing the red and white stripes of Sheffield United, given that he so publicly turned them down not so long ago.
